Routing TCP/IP, Volume II by Jeff Doyle and Jennifer DeHaven Carroll is a foundational pillar in the library of any serious network engineer. While Volume I focuses on interior gateway protocols (IGPs), Volume II expands into the complex world of exterior routing, advanced IP addressing, and the critical services that bind large-scale networks together. Though primarily targeted at CCIE candidates, the book serves as an invaluable reference for any network professional managing growth and change. Its illumination of fundamental concepts makes it practical for designers and administrators working on nearly any modern routing platform, not just Cisco IOS.
